  • What happened with Rosa Parks?

    Rosa Parks was an African American woman who became a prominent figure in the civil rights movement in the United States. On December 1, 1955, she refused to give up her seat to a white passenger on a segregated bus in Montgomery, Alabama. Her act of defiance led to her arrest and sparked the Montgomery Bus Boycott, a pivotal event in the civil rights movement. Parks' courageous actions and the subsequent boycott ultimately led to the desegregation of public transportation in Montgomery and brought national attention to the struggle for civil rights.

  • Are zoo animal parks still contemporary?

    Zoo animal parks are still considered contemporary as they play an important role in conservation, education, and research. Many modern zoos are focused on providing enriching and naturalistic habitats for their animals, as well as participating in breeding programs for endangered species. Additionally, zoos often offer educational programs and opportunities for the public to learn about wildlife and conservation efforts. While there are ongoing debates about the ethics of keeping animals in captivity, many zoos are working to address these concerns and adapt to the changing attitudes towards animal welfare.

  • Are there trailer parks in Germany?

    Yes, there are trailer parks in Germany. They are known as "Wohnwagenparks" or "Wohnmobilparks" and are typically located in rural or suburban areas. These parks provide spaces for people to park and live in their trailers or mobile homes. While they are not as common as in some other countries, there are still a number of trailer parks throughout Germany.
